一、什么是TP钱包?

TP钱包是一款支持多种区块链资产管理的移动钱包,致力于为用户提供便捷、安全的数字资产存储和管理服务。它支持以太坊、波场等多种公链及其相应的ERC20、TRC20代币,使得用户在多链的环境中也能够轻松管理自己的加密资产。TP钱包不仅支持资产的存储与转移,还提供了去中心化交易、DApp(去中心化应用)访问等功能,简化了加密货币的使用过程。

二、什么是Approve操作?

在TP钱包中,Approve操作通常指的是在与智能合约交互时,用户授权某个代币的转移权限给特定合约。用户在使用去中心化应用(DApp)时,往往需要将自己的代币存入某个合约进行交易、流动性提供或其他操作,这时就需要进行Approve操作。通过Approve,用户可以设定允许合约在一定数量范围内转移其代币,从而保护用户资产的安全。

三、Approve操作的流程

Approve操作一般包括以下几个步骤:

  1. 选择合约:在TP钱包中选择你想要允许的合约地址,例如去中心化交易所的合约地址。
  2. 输入授权金额:设定允许合约转移的代币数量,通常建议不要轻易输入过量的值,以免造成资产损失。
  3. 确认交易:验证合约地址和金额无误后,用户需确认交易。这一过程需要消耗一定的网络手续费(Gas费)。
  4. 交易签名:使用连接的私钥进行交易签名,确认后交易会被提交到区块链。
  5. 查询交易状态:在区块链查看审批状态和确认交易是否成功。

四、为什么需要Approve操作?

Approve操作的根本目的在于保证用户资产的安全。因为在区块链的生态系统中,用户常常需要通过智能合约进行某种操作,这就要求合约能够获取足够的资产转移权。若用户直接转移代币控制权,可能会导致资产的不可控状态,而Approve则允许用户在授权的范围内进行更安全、更灵活的资产管理。

五、Approve操作的注意事项

在进行Approve操作时,用户需要注意以下几点:

  • 授权金额:确保授权的金额不会过大,这样可以降低因合约漏洞导致的资产损失风险。
  • 合约地址安全:一定要确保你所信任的合约地址是安全的,避免授权给恶意合约。
  • Gas费用:要考虑到不同交易时的Gas费用,合适的Gas费有助于提高交易的成功率。

六、Approve操作可能引发的安全问题

尽管Approve操作在多种情况下可以提高交易的便利性,但是错误的操作可能会造成用户的资产损失,例如:

  • 恶意合约:一些黑客可能会发布伪装成合法合约的恶意合约,诱使用户进行Approve操作一旦用户授权,资金可能会被完全转移。
  • 授权金额过大:错误授权了过高的额度,可能导致在某些情况下失去对资产的控制。

七、常见问题解答

1. 如何取消Approve操作?

用户可以通过设置将合约的授权额度设定为0,从而达到“取消”的效果。虽然批准操作本身没有直接“取消”的选项,但通过重新设定额度来控制合约的权限是一种实用的方法。在TP钱包中,用户可以找到相关合约并在操作界面中选择“取消授权”功能,将额度设为0即可完成这一过程。

2. Approve操作是否一定能保证安全?

Approve操作本身并不能直接保证安全,只是提供了灵活性和控制力。用户需要对合约的合法性和安全性进行评估,确保其运营无误。恶意合约可能会利用Approve的特性进行诈骗,因此用户在操作时需保证合约地址的可靠性和先前用户反馈的真实度。

3. 使用Approve后,是否需要再执行转账?

是的,Approve操作只是授权了合约转移用户代币的权限,但实际的转账行为还需要用户进行调用。用户在Approve后,需要通过特定的DApp执行实际的转账或交易操作。如果只执行Approve而不进行后续的转账,将不会导致资产转移。

4. 如何确保私钥安全?

保护私钥安全是使用区块链钱包最重要的方面之一。务必不要将私钥 shared, 并确保在安全的设备上保存。建议用户使用硬件钱包进行代币管理。在使用TP钱包时,定期备份钱包信息,并保持设备系统及相关应用的更新,以减少潜在的安全威胁。同时,不要向任何人泄露您的助记词或私钥。

5. 如果Approve操作失败,怎么办?

在某些情况下,Approve操作可能会失败,通常是由于Gas费不足、网络繁忙或合约地址错误等原因。用户可以仔细检查这些因素,确保在网络负荷较低的时间段进行操作。建议在交易失败的情况下,不要盲目重试,可以先检查钱包或区块链的状态,了解当前的网络情况。如状态良好,但仍然失败,可以考虑使用其他合法的DApp进行操作。

通过全面的了解TP钱包的Approve操作,用户可以更好地管理自己的数字资产,确保在使用区块链技术时的安全性与便利性。